(VeriSilicon, 688521.SH) is committed to providing customers with platform-based, all-round, one-stop custom silicon services and semiconductor IP licensing services leveraging its in-house semiconductor IP. Under the unique "Silicon Platform as a Service" (SiPaaS) business model, depending on the comprehensive IP portfolio, VeriSilicon can create silicon products from definition to test and package in a short period of time, and provides high performance and cost-efficient semiconductor alternative products for fabless, IDM, system vendors (OEM/ODM), large internet companies and cloud service provider, etc. VeriSilicon's business covers consumer electronics, automotive electronics, computer and peripheral, industry, data processing, Internet of Things (IoT) and other applications. VeriSilicon presents a variety of customized silicon solutions, including high-definition video, high-definition audio and voice, in-vehicle infotainment, video surveillance, IoT connectivity, smart wearable, high-end application processor, video transcoding acceleration and intelligent pixel processing, etc. In addition, VeriSilicon has six types of in-house processor IPs, namely GPU IP, NPU IP, VPU IP, DSP IP, ISP IP and Display Processor IP, as well as more than 1,400 analog and mixed signal IPs and RF IPs. Founded in 2001 and headquartered in Shanghai, China, VeriSilicon has 7 design and R&D centers in China and the United States, as well as 11 sales and customer service offices worldwide. VeriSilicon currently has more than 1,200 employees.

VeriSilicon (688521.SH) announced that its NPU IP VIP9000NanoOi-FS has successfully achieved ISO 26262 ASIL B certification, marking a significant milestone in the functional safety capabilities of the company’s neural network processing unit portfolio. This IP features an architecture streamlined for seamless SoC integration, delivering high-quality inference with low power consumption and a compact silicon footprint. VeriSilicon (688521.SH) recently announced the joint launch of the Coral NPU IP with Google, targeting always-on, ultra-low-energy edge Large Language Model (LLM) applications. The IP is based on Google’s foundational research in open machine learning compilers and enhanced with AI security features, providing developers with a unified open-source platform to build a robust edge AI ecosystem. VeriSilicon (688521.SH) today introduced its wireless IP platform, designed to help customers rapidly develop energy-efficient, highly integrated chips for a wide range of IoT and consumer electronics applications. Built on the 22FDX® (22nm FD-SOI) process technology of GlobalFoundries (GF), the platform supports wireless connectivity across short, medium, and long distances, and provides a complete set of IPs with competitive power, performance, and area (PPA) features. VeriSilicon (688521.SH) today released the ZSP5000 Digital Signal Processing (DSP) series IPs, which are based on its fifth-generation silicon-proven DSP architecture. This product line adopts a highly scalable and energy-efficient design, and has been deeply optimized for compute-intensive workloads such as computer vision and embedded AI. Combined with the configurable nature of the architecture, this series of IP can provide excellent solutions with both energy and computing efficiency for various edge devices. VeriSilicon (688521.SH) today announced that its ultra-low energy and high-performance Neural Network Processing Unit (NPU) IP now supports on-device inference of large language models (LLMs) with AI computing performance scaling beyond 40 TOPS. This energy-efficient NPU architecture is specifically designed to meet the increasing demand for generative AI capabilities on mobile platforms.
